Output de051eade36cf78c1c98e8391a97eff6ad483b13f8806e410d0f11c52ffe997e:14

value
669410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a85b94818ceccc5c5382c2d52eb675223002e3d OP_EQUAL
address
3BQFkAeucHi1AEhHfSdqvyoXsN4dRmRwDc
transaction
de051eade36cf78c1c98e8391a97eff6ad483b13f8806e410d0f11c52ffe997e
spent
true